Vettel wins in Bahrain

Sebastian Vettel became the fourth different winner of a grand prix this year by taking the chequered flag in Bahrain.

Not since 2006 has F1 witnessed such a start to a campaign, with the reigning world champion claiming his 22nd career victory.

Behind the German, Lotus enjoyed their best race of the season as Kimi Raikkonen and Romain Grosjean joined Vettel on the podium.

It was a disastrous race for McLaren, though, with Lewis Hamilton eighth after two pit-stop issues, whilst Jenson Button retired a lap from home.
